Things You'll Need:
- 5lbs Sweet potatoes
- 1 1/2 cup heavy cream
- 2 Vanilla beans
- 1 Tsp vanilla extract
- 5 Tbsp of butter
- 1 Tsp Nutmeg
- Sea Salt
- Pepper
- Tin foil
- Blender or Food Processor
- Sauce Pan
-
Step 1
Remove one rack and cover in tin foil. Place on lowest position in oven.
Place another rack, without tin foil, in upper position. -
Step 2
Pre-heat oven to 400 degrees.
-
Step 3
Scrub potatoes. Then poke several holes in each with a fork to allow for venting and proper cooking.
-
Step 4
Place potatoes directly on upper rack. Cook 55-85 minutes depending on the size of potatoes. Potatoes should be soft and tender all the way through when finished.
-
Step 5
Allow to cool slightly, then remove skin and discard. Place potatoes directly in blender or food processor with butter and vanilla extract.
-
Step 6
Mean while, slice vanilla beans length wise. Place in sauce pan with heavy cream and nutmeg. Bring to a simmer over low heat. Remove bean pod and scrape any vanilla seeds remaining back into cream. Then discard pods.
-
Step 7
Pour mixture over potatoes and puree. Add salt and pepper to taste. Serve immediately or refrigerate and reheat when ready to use.
